ADVFN Logo
Registration Strip Icon for discussion Register to chat with like-minded investors on our interactive forums.
Novus Therapeutics Inc

Novus Therapeutics Inc (NVUS)

14.60
0.00
(0.00%)
Closed March 03 4:00PM
14.60
0.00
( 0.00% )
Pre Market: 7:00PM

Novus Therapeutics Inc Financial Summary

The current NVUS market cap is 353.29M. The company's latest EPS is USD -1.6665 and P/E is -2.40.

Quarter End Sep 2023Dec 2023Mar 2024Jun 2024Sep 2024
USD ($)USD ($)USD ($)USD ($)USD ($)
Total Revenue 00000
Operating Income -11.2M-10.34M-10.87M-14.5M-20.51M
Net Income -10.35M-9.63M-10.3M-58.24M76.97M
Year End December 30 2023 20192020202120222023
USD ($)USD ($)USD ($)USD ($)USD ($)
Total Revenue 00000
Operating Income -16.05M-18.47M-36.87M-88.43M-43M
Net Income -16.01M-22.81M-34.51M-87.97M-40.33M
Quarter End Sep 2023Dec 2023Mar 2024Jun 2024Sep 2024
USD ($)USD ($)USD ($)USD ($)USD ($)
Total Assets 96.07M89.07M80.82M120.48M114.58M
Total Liabilities 4.73M5.65M6M128.98M38.52M
Total Equity 91.34M83.42M74.82M-8.5M76.06M
Year End December 30 2023 20192020202120222023
USD ($)USD ($)USD ($)USD ($)USD ($)
Total Assets 10.93M197.19M170.55M92.79M89.07M
Total Liabilities 1.47M6.59M6.55M8.61M5.65M
Total Equity 9.47M190.6M164M84.18M83.42M
Quarter End Sep 2023Dec 2023Mar 2024Jun 2024Sep 2024
USD ($)USD ($)USD ($)USD ($)USD ($)
Operating -30.4M-39.53M-8.74M-16.52M-28.28M
Investing -55.36M-45.29M9.78M-10.13M-22.93M
Financing 33.02M33.02M1,00048.07M53.36M
Year End December 30 2023 20192020202120222023
USD ($)USD ($)USD ($)USD ($)USD ($)
Operating -13.86M-15.21M-28.91M-28.42M-39.53M
Investing N/A 11.04M N/A N/A -45.29M
Financing 9.68M109.58M-449k N/A 33.02M
Market Cap 353.29M
Price to Earnings Ratio -2.40
Price to Sales Ratio 0
Price to Cash Ratio 20.99
Price to Book Ratio 1.16
Dividend Yield -

Share Statistics

Shares Outstanding 24.2M
Average Volume (1 week) 0
Average Volume (1 Month) 0
52 Week Change -
52 Week High -
52 Week Low -
Spread (Intraday) 6.35 (30.24%)

Company Info

Company Name Novus Therapeutics Inc
Address 8 the green
dover, delaware 19901
Website https://www.eledon.com
Industry pharmaceutical preparations (2834)

Your Recent History

Delayed Upgrade Clock